This collection explores advances in genome sequencing and analysis tools for the understanding of insect genomes and hence their biology. Beginning with obtaining a high-quality genome assembly using the latest sequencing data, the book continues with the identification of genome variability including single nucleotide polymorphisms and genomic inversions, and the annotation of insect genomes through genes, transposable elements, and piRNA clusters. Notably, chapters also delve into downstream analyses, such as the evolution of gene families and phylogenetics, molecular biology protocols pertinent to the study of insects, as well as CRISPR-era genome editing tools to manipulate non-model insects. Written for the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ology series, chapters include the kind of detailed implementation advice to ensure success in the laboratory.

Authoritative and practical, Insect Genomics: Methods and Protocols serves as an ideal source for state-of-the-art methods and comprehensive reviews to help researchers design and implement their own studies.

Inhaltsverzeichnis

De Novo Genome Assembly Using Long Reads and Chromosome Conformation Capture. - Identification of Single Nucleotide Polymorphism from Insect Genomic Data. - npstat: An Efficient Tool to Explore the Population Genome Variability and Divergence Using Pool Sequencing Data. - Navigating Eukaryotic Genome Annotation Pipelines: A Route Map to Using BRAKER, Galba, and TSEBRA. - A Concise Guide for the Characterization and Curation of Transposable Elements in Insect Genomes. - Annotation of piRNA Source Loci in the Genome of Non-Model Insects. - The Influence of Chromosomal Inversions on Genetic Variation and Clinal Patterns in Genomic Data of Drosophila melanogaster. - Evolutionary Genomics of Gene Families: A Case Study of Insect Gustatory Receptors. - Insect Phylogenomics: From Experiment Planning to Post-Phylogenetic Analyses. - High-Throughput Amplicon Sequencing for Analyzing Microbial Communities of Insects. - An Optimized SPLiT-Seq Protocol for Insects. - Identification of Sex-Specific and Sex-Biased Transcripts for Genetic Sexing. - Characterization of Mosquito Salivary Components. - History of Mosquito Transgenesis: A Perspective in Review. - Manipulation of a New Non-Model Insect Genome Using Targeted CRISPR-Era Approaches. - Adapting and Testing ReMOT Control for Expanded CRISPR-Era Genome Functions in Non-Model Insects.
